Secure your content with Dynamic Watermarks


Watermarking is essential to secure your content from unauthorized access or distribution. By applying watermarks, such as academy logos, names, or learners’ email addresses, you can protect your intellectual property.

Info
This is a premium feature and is only available for paid users.

To access Dynamic Watermark:

  1. Click the Settings icon in the top-right corner next to the user profile. The Setting page will be displayed.

  2. Select the Dynamic Watermark under Content Protection. The Dynamic Watermarking page will be displayed.

 

Notes
Note: Watermarking can be applied to video and PDF documents. However, it cannot be applied to downloaded content.

Video watermarking

Video-based learning makes lessons more engaging, interactive, and easier to understand. However, the authenticity and security of the video may be compromised if it is tampered with, duplicated, or accessed by unauthorized users. Ensuring the integrity and protection of video content is essential for maintaining trust and delivering a secure learning experience.

Here, you can choose the watermark content, customize its position, and adjust the appearance of the watermark text.


Display options

Turn on Show Academy Logo, Show Academy Name, and Show Learner Email to watermark the academy logo, academy name, and learner’s email address on the video, respectively. You can choose to turn on one or all of the display options.


Position options

Choose the position of your watermark with these options:

  • Change the watermark position by choosing from Top Right, Top Left, Top Center, Bottom right, Bottom Left, Bottom Center, Center Left, Center Right, or Center.

  • Enable Random Movement to make the content move across the screen randomly.

  • Specify the time interval in seconds in the Move every field.



Appearance


Select the text color, size, and visibility for your watermark text to match your video.

Text: Choose White or Black option to display the text color.
Size: Adjust the size of the watermark using the slider.
Visibility: Adjust the visibility of the watermark using the slider.

PDF watermarking

PDF-based learning makes educational content easy to access, share, and review. However, if the content is shared with unintended recipients, the time, effort, and resources invested by you in creating the training material may be compromised. To address this, you can apply dynamic watermarking to your PDF content and protect it.

You can choose content, customize its style and position, and adjust the appearance of the watermark text.



Display options

Turn on Show Academy Logos, Show Academy Name, and Show Learner Email Address to watermark the academy logo, academy name, and email of the learner who is viewing the document email on the PDF, respectively.


Alignment


Choose how you want the watermark to appear on the document by selecting the alignment. Select Fixed to keep the watermark in a fixed position the document and select Diagonal for the watermark to appear diagonally on the document.


Position options

Choose to style the watermark in either a Fixed position or a Diagonal layout, as required.

Change the watermark position by choosing from Top Right, Top Left, Top Center, Bottom right, Bottom Left, Bottom Center, Center Left, Center Right, or Center.


Appearance


Select the text color, size, and visibility for your watermark text to match your PDF.

Text: Choose the White or Black option to display the text color.
Size: Adjust the size of the watermark using the slider.
Visibility: Adjust the visibility of the watermark using the slider.


Save or Reset Changes  
Click Reset to discard the changes made to the video and PDF watermarking settings.
Click Save to apply the changes.
